Java安全性:防禦網路釣魚和惡意軟體的方法
隨著網路的快速發展,網路安全問題日益突出。網路釣魚和惡意軟體成為了威脅網路安全的兩大主要問題之一。在網路世界中,Java作為一種廣泛應用的程式語言,它的安全性問題備受關注。本文將介紹一些防禦網路釣魚和惡意軟體的方法,以提高Java應用程式的安全性。
首先,我們需要了解網路釣魚和惡意軟體的基本概念。網路釣魚是一種使用欺騙手段獲取用戶敏感資訊的攻擊方式,通常透過偽裝成合法的網站或電子郵件來誘騙用戶輸入密碼、銀行帳戶等資訊。惡意軟體是一種具有惡意目的的軟體,可以在使用者不知情的情況下對電腦進行破壞、監控或竊取資訊等行為。
要防禦網路釣魚和惡意軟體,我們可以從以下幾個方面入手:
- #更新Java版本:及時更新Java版本是確保Java應用程式安全的第一步。每個Java版本都會修復先前版本中發現的安全漏洞,並提供更強的安全性效能。開發者和使用者都應該定期檢查並更新Java版本。
- 使用安全的開發工具:在Java開發過程中,選擇安全可靠的開發工具是非常重要的。使用經過驗證和廣泛應用的開發工具可以幫助我們發現並修復潛在的安全問題。
- 採用安全編碼實務:良好的程式設計實務是保證應用程式安全的關鍵。在編寫Java程式碼時,我們需要遵循一些安全編碼規範,例如輸入驗證、防止SQL注入和跨站腳本攻擊等。避免使用不安全的函數和方法,確保程式碼的可靠性和安全性。
- 安裝可靠的防火牆和防毒軟體:在部署Java應用程式之前,我們應該在伺服器上安裝並設定可靠的防火牆和防毒軟體。防火牆可以阻止未經授權的訪問,並過濾惡意網路流量。防毒軟體可以偵測並清除已感染的惡意軟體。
- 強化身份認證和授權機制:在Java應用程式中,我們需要使用強密碼,並且定期修改密碼。同時,建立有效的身份認證和授權機制,確保只有合法使用者能夠存取和執行特定的操作。
- 對使用者輸入進行驗證和過濾:使用者輸入是Java應用程式中的重要安全隱患。我們需要對使用者輸入進行嚴格的驗證和過濾,防止惡意輸入導致的安全漏洞,如XSS和CSRF攻擊。
- 定期備份資料:定期備份資料是防範惡意軟體攻擊的重要手段。無論是本地備份還是雲端備份,都需要保證備份的資料是完整且可靠的。
總結起來,保護Java應用程式的安全性需要綜合考慮多個因素。除了及時更新Java版本和使用安全的開發工具之外,我們還需要採用安全編碼實務、安裝防火牆和防毒軟體、加強身分認證和授權機制、對使用者輸入進行驗證和過濾以及定期備份資料。透過這些措施,我們能夠提高Java應用程式的安全性,有效防禦網路釣魚和惡意軟體的威脅。
以上是Java安全:攔截網路釣魚及惡意軟體的措施的詳細內容。更多資訊請關注PHP中文網其他相關文章!